It goes on outside. Clean lens with some alcohol or mild detergent first.
Be careful aligning it on the lens cause once it touches you will probably not be able to pull it back off to realign it w/o tearing it.

Probably most people are too slow to make the connection between your decal and plate. I only have the Mustang decal and get frequent comments on it after anyone sees it when the brakes have been applied.
I have an idea for you: take some black "brush on" paint and paint the lens around the edges of your decal. It will look much better. I did this to mine and it is a big diff in the quality look of it especially when the brake is applied - no more bleed out the sides. I used testors model paint and a tiny little brush.
Maybe that is why you dont get many comments - it looks like a sticker but if you paint around the perimeter people will think the lens was made like that. Look at your pic and you will see what I mean.
